Xbox There was a Problem with the Update | Xbox Error Code 0x8b050033

If you’re seeing the error message on your Xbox: “There was a problem with the update” Error Code: 0x8B050033 …it typically means your Xbox console can’t download or install a system update due to network issues, corrupt data, or server-side problems.


🎯 What Does Xbox Error Code 0x8B050033 Mean?

This error indicates that:

  • The update failed to download or install

  • Your Xbox can’t connect to the update servers properly

  • There might be a storage or cache issue preventing the update from proceeding


🛠️ How to Fix Error 0x8B050033

Try these solutions in order:


✅ 1. Check Xbox Live Server Status

Go to:
🔗 https://support.xbox.com/en-US/xbox-live-status

If Xbox services are down (especially for updates or core services), the problem may be temporary — wait and try again later.


🌐 2. Check Your Internet Connection

  • Go to:
    Settings > General > Network Settings > Test Network Connection

  • Make sure your console is connected to the internet and the connection is stable.

Try:

  • Restarting your router/modem

  • Switching to a wired Ethernet connection

  • Connecting to a mobile hotspot as a temporary workaround


🔄 3. Power Cycle Your Console

A full power cycle clears temporary files that might block the update.

Steps:

  1. Hold the Xbox power button for 10 seconds until the console turns off.

  2. Unplug the power cable for 30 seconds.

  3. Plug it back in and turn on the console.

  4. Try the update again.


💾 4. Clear Local Cache/Data

Corrupt local data can cause update failures.

Steps:

  1. Go to Settings > System > Storage

  2. Select “Clear local saved games” (this removes local cache — cloud saves are safe)

  3. Restart your console

  4. Try updating again


📥 5. Use Offline System Update (OSU)

If nothing else works, you can manually update your Xbox using a USB flash drive.

You’ll need:

  • A USB drive (minimum 6 GB, NTFS formatted)

  • A PC with internet access

  • The Offline System Update file from Xbox

Steps:

  1. Go to the official Xbox OSU guide:
    🔗 https://support.xbox.com/help/hardware-network/console/offline-system-update

  2. Download the OSU1 file

  3. Extract it to the USB drive

  4. Plug USB into Xbox and boot into Xbox Startup Troubleshooter

  5. Choose Offline System Update


🛠️ 6. Factory Reset (If All Else Fails)

You can try resetting your console — this can fix deeply corrupted system files.

Go to:

Settings > System > Console info > Reset console

Choose:

  • “Reset and keep my games & apps” (recommended)

  • Or full wipe: “Reset and remove everything”

⚠️ Only do this if all other methods fail — you’ll need to re-sign into your Xbox account afterward.
